Adams lands long range goal for @yorkcardinals Women’s Soccer versus Lehman

York College continues CUNYAC play Saturday (Oct. 19) against John Jay College

JAMAICA, NY --- (www.YORKATHLETICS.com) York College women's soccer commenced their CUNYAC home slate Wednesday afternoon against the Lehman College Lightning (8-3, 2-0 CUNYAC), falling 8-1 from York College Outdoor Athletic Complex.

First-Half Breakdown
Claudia Diaz opened the scoring for Lehman in the 6th minute after poking the ball home from a corner kick. Emily Huerta doubled the Lightning's advantage with a left-footed chip at 24:40. Huerta added a third Lehman goal around six minutes later after a Lory Castro assist. Attempting to find their footing, the Cardinals came close with efforts by Stephanie Ramirez and Emelin Cajamarca to end the period, but the 3-0 scoreline remained.

Second-Half Breakdown
The combination of Huerta and Castro popped up again for Lehman's fourth goal, as Huerta finished off her hat trick over 12 minutes into the frame. Meda added a fifth Lightning strike with an empty net finish at the 58:32 mark. Meda tacked on another goal in the 69th minute, and Lory Castro got on the scoresheet with 15:10 remaining to put Lehman up 7-0. With a glimmer of hope, Alisha Adams found the top corner with a beautifully placed right-footed shot in the 77th minute to cut the margin to 7-1. This was the midfielder's team-leading 14th point of the campaign. A last-minute own goal by York finalized the 8-1 match. 

Inside the Box Score
The Lightning had the advantage in shots (21-6), shots on target (12-4), and corners (7-1). In net, Ramirez (0-2) and Michelle Mancuso combined for eight saves for York, while Lehman's Katelyn Rice (8-2) stopped three shots.
